The invention concerns a system for monitoring the concentration of analytes in body fluids, in particular in interstitial fluid and comprises a catheter having an implantable region and an outlet opening for withdrawing fluid in particular body fluid. A first and a second analytical zone are contacted sequentially with fluid from the catheter and undergo a detectable change when an analyte is present. The analytical zones can be contacted manually with fluid and also preferably in an automated fashion by means of a device. A system according to the invention additionally has an analytical device for analysing the analytical zones in order to determine the concentration of the analyte on the basis of changes caused by the analyte. A further subject matter of the present invention are catheters for use in systems according to the invention as well as magazines containing test zones.

The invention claimed is: 1. System for monitoring the concentration of analytes in body fluids, comprising a) a catheter having an implantable region and an outlet opening for the withdrawal of fluid, b) a first and a second analytical zone which, after contact with the withdrawn fluid, undergo a detectable change when an analyte is present in the fluid, c) a device configured to contact the first analytical zone with fluid from the catheter and to subsequently contact the second analytical zone with fluid from the catheter, d) an analytical device configured to analyze the changes on the analytical zones caused by the analyte-containing fluid in order to determine the concentration of an analyte to be monitored, and e) a pump configured to apply underpressure to the outlet opening in order to convey liquid, wherein the analytical device or an additional application detection device detects the presence of fluid or the presence of an adequate amount of fluid in or on the analytical zones and interrupts the application of the underpressure to the outlet opening based thereon, and wherein the first and second analytical zones are areas of a continuous test element, and the continuous test element is a tape. 2. System as claimed in claim 1, wherein the device is configured to contact the first analytical zone and the second analytical zone with the fluid from the catheter by bringing together the outlet opening and the first and second analytical zones. 3. System as claimed in claim 1, wherein the device is configured to contact the first analytical zone and the second analytical zone with the fluid from the catheter by moving portions of the fluid out of the catheter onto the first and second analytical zones via an ejector unit. 4. System as claimed in claim 1, in which the first and second analytical zones are separate objects that are attached to a common support. 5. System as claimed in claim 1, in which the catheter is designed such that no liquid emerges from the outlet opening until the underpressure is applied to the outlet opening. 6. System as claimed in claim 1, further comprising a control device which synchronizes the bringing together of the first and second analytical zones with the outlet opening. 7. System as claimed in claim 1, in which the amount of fluid taken up by either of the first and second analytical zones is essentially equal to or more than the active inner volume of the catheter. 8. System as claimed in claim 1, wherein the device is configured to contact the first analytical zone and the second analytical zone with the fluid from the catheter while the catheter remains implanted. 9. System as claimed in claim 1, wherein the analytical zones are configured to be used once. 10. System as claimed in claim 1, in which the system further comprises a carrying unit for carrying the system on the body and a magazine in which the analytical zones are disposed and which is configured to be inserted into the carrying unit. 11. System as claimed in claim 1, in which the amount of fluid taken up by an analytical zone is less than 100 nl. 12. System as claimed in claim 1, in which the analytical device is configured to optically analyze the first and second analytical zones. 13. The system of claim 1, wherein the fluid is an interstitial body fluid. 14. A system for monitoring the concentration of analytes in body fluids, the system comprising: a) a catheter having an implantable region and an outlet opening for the withdrawal of fluid, b) a first and a second analytical zone which, after contact with the withdrawn fluid, undergo a detectable change when an analyte is present in the fluid, c) a device configured to contact the first analytical zone with fluid from the catheter and to subsequently contact the second analytical zone with fluid from the catheter, d) an analytical device configured to analyze the changes on the analytical zones caused by the analyte-containing fluid in order to determine the concentration of an analyte to be monitored, and e) a pump configured to apply underpressure to the outlet opening in order to convey liquid, wherein the device is configured to contact the first analytical zone and the second analytical zone with the fluid from the catheter in synchronization with the application of the underpressure such that liquid emerging from the outlet opening is taken up by the analytical zones, and wherein the first and second analytical zones are areas of a continuous test element, and the continuous test element is a tape. 15. System as claimed in claim 14, in which the analytical device or an additional application detection device is configured to detect the presence of fluid or the presence of an adequate amount of fluid in or on the analytical zones and to interrupt further contact of the analytical zones with fluid. 16. A system for monitoring analyte concentration in body fluid comprising, a carrying unit configured to be carried on the body, the carrying unit having a catheter comprising an implantable region and an outlet opening for withdrawing fluid and a tape comprising two or more analytical zones which undergo a detectable change when an analyte is present in the fluid, and a device configured to contact the fluid with the two or more analytical zones while the catheter remains implanted, and an analytical device located in the carrying unit or present separately and configured to analyze changes caused by the analyte-containing fluid on the two or more analytical zones in order to determine the concentration of the analyte. 17. The system as claimed in claim 16, wherein the two or more analytical zones comprise at least a first analytical zone and a second analytical zone, and wherein the device is further configured to either bring together the first analytical zone with the outlet opening in order to contact the first analytical zone with fluid and to subsequently bring together the second analytical zone with the outlet opening in order to contact the second analytical zone with fluid, or to apply underpressure to the outlet opening to convey the fluid such that fluid emerging from the outlet opening contacts the first analytical zone and the second analytical zone in synchronization with the application of the underpressure.
